FORM FACTOR ADAPTER MODULE
First Claim
1. A form factor adapter module comprising:
- a small form factor (SFF) host connector configured to receive a small form factor pluggable (SFP or SFP+ ) module and to transmit and receive data according to a Serial Gigabit Media Independent Interface (SGMII) or Serializer-deserializer Framer Interface (SFI) protocol;
an X2 or XENPAK edge finger connector configured to mate with an X2 or XENPAK edge finger socket and to transmit and receive data according to a Ten Gigabit Ethernet Attachment Unit Interface (XAUI) protocol; and
a serial to XAUI transceiver coupled to both the SFF host connector and the X2 or XENPAK edge finger connector, the serial to XAUI transceiver being configured to convert data between the SGMII or SFI protocol and the XAUI protocol.

Abstract
Various example embodiments are disclosed. According to one example embodiment, a form factor adapter module may include a small form factor (SFF) host connector, an X2 or XENPAK edge finger connector, and a serial to XAUI transceiver. The SFF host connector may be configured receive a small form factor pluggable (SFP or SFP+) module and to transmit and receive data according to a Serial Gigabit Media Independent Interface (SGMII) or Serializer-deserializer Framer Interface (SFI) protocol. The X2 or XENPAK edge finger connector may be configured to mate with an X2 or XENPAK edge finger socket and to transmit and receive data according to a Ten Gigabit Ethernet Attachment Unit Interface (XAUI) protocol. The serial to XAUI transceiver may be coupled to both the SFF host connector and the X2 or XENPAK edge finger connector. The serial to XAUI transceiver may be configured to convert data between the SGMII or SFI protocol and the XAUI protocol.

18. A method comprising:
-
mating a first end of an adapter module with an X2 or XENPAK edge finger socket; receiving, at a second end of the adapter module, a small form factor pluggable (SFP or SFP+) module; receiving, from the SFP or SFP+ module, Serial Gigabit Media Independent Interface (SGMII) or Serializer-deserializer Framer Interface (SFI) data according to an SGMII or SFI protocol, converting the SGMII or SFI data to a Ten Gigabit Ethernet Attachment Unit Interface (XAUI) protocol, and sending the converted SGMII or SFI data to the X2 or XENPAK edge finger socket; and receiving, from the X2 or XENPAK edge finger socket, XAUI data according to the XAUI protocol, converting the XAUI data to the SGMII or SFI protocol, and sending the converted XAUI data to the SFP or SFP+ module. - View Dependent Claims (19, 20)
